The DDC-810 combines inkjet application with an ultraviolet curing lamp to deliver instant curing. A built-in CCD camera, working with dedicated registration marks, automatically compensates for shrinkage, stretch and skew, ensuring accurate alignment of the spot UV layer with the printed image.
Paper handling is supported by Duplo’s air-suction feed system, with production speeds of up to 21-ppm in ledger size and 36-ppm in letter size. Standard features include a dust roller, metal hydride lamp, ultrasonic double-feed detection and automated head cleaning.
Integrated sensors monitor feeding, ink status and jams, simplifying operation. Paired with the DC XII foiling station, the DDC-810 can also support foiling and laminating, extending its role as a multi-purpose embellishment platform.
